Position : CNC Mill / Lathe Machinist

We’re looking for skilled CNC Machinists to join our growing team! Whether you’re an experienced machinist or building on a solid foundation in the trade, this role offers the chance to work with state-of-the-art CNC equipment and produce precision parts for the aerospace and defense industry. You’ll be responsible for setups, programming adjustments, and inspections, not just running machines.

What You’ll Do :

  • Set up and operate CNC lathes and mills to produce precision components to print
  • Read and interpret blueprints, technical drawings, and work instructions
  • Perform complete and partial setups, including tooling, fixturing, and program adjustments
  • Adjust tool offsets, work coordinates, feeds, and speeds to optimize part quality
  • Troubleshoot machining and quality issues, implementing corrective actions to keep production on track
  • Perform in-process inspections using micrometers, calipers, gauges, and other measuring instruments
  • Maintain accurate documentation for setups, inspections, and production records
  • Monitor tooling conditions and replace or adjust tools as needed to ensure accuracy and minimize downtime
  • Conduct routine preventive maintenance on machines and collaborate with maintenance staff on repairs
  • Collaborate with team members, sharing knowledge and contributing to a culture of craftsmanship and problem solving

Qualifications :

  • U.S. Citizenship required (Required by Department of Defense)
  • Must pass a pre-employment drug screen and background check
  • Experience setting up and operating CNC machines; programming knowledge (G-code) a plus
  • Ability to read and interpret blueprints, GD&T, and work instructions
  • Familiarity with precision inspection and metrology tools
  • Strong mechanical aptitude, troubleshooting ability, and attention to detail
  • Excellent communication and teamwork skills — able to work independently and collaboratively
  • Ability to lift up to 50 pounds and perform repetitive tasks as part of daily work
  • Positive, solutions-oriented mindset with eagerness to learn and grow in the trade
